These are ice balls that have formed along the shore and in Lake Michigan. The creation of these ice balls was probably caused by the temperature being just below freezing, the motion of the waves, and the wind.

The Henry Ford Museum, a National Historic Landmark in the Metro Detroit suburb of Dearborn, Michigan, USA, is the nation's "largest indoor-outdoor history museum" complex. Named for its founder, the noted automobile industrialist Henry Ford, and based on his desire to preserve items of historical significance and portray the Industrial Revolution, the property houses a vast array of famous homes, machinery, exhibits, and Americana.
